Resort Packing: The Pro Method

Clothing System

Core capsule formula:

  1. 3 versatile bottoms (e.g., linen pants, tailored shorts)
  2. 5 mix-and-match tops (include one wrinkle-resistant dress shirt)
  3. 1 swim layer (cover-up that doubles as evening wear)
    Pro tip: Roll formal wear in tissue paper to prevent creases—resort laundry markups cost 300% more than home.

Mastering Resort Activities

Booking Strategy

Resort activities like tennis ("Stevie G" references in the video) require:

  • 48-hour reservations for premium courts/classes
  • Off-peak participation: 9-11am slots have 70% fewer crowds
  • Footwear rules: Non-marking soles required—I've seen guests turned away for improper shoes

Evening Optimization

1. **Pre-dinner**: Poolside relaxation (5-7pm golden hour lighting)  
2. **Dining**: Make reservations while at breakfast  
3. **Entertainment**: Scout lounge performers early—prime seats fill fast

Advanced Resort Hacks

Transportation Nuances

"Moving back to the resort" moments cause stress without these:

  • Shuttle timing: Always take the penultimate return transport—last one gets overcrowded
  • Tip drivers early: Guarantees priority pickup later
  • Backpack essentials: Keep medications and passports on you during transitions
